Z4 is a good ecu, not mappable though, they are very similar in maps to a prodrive ecu. but if your modding and £10 says you will ... then ... at least go for yellow injectors too, 440cc is plenty for 300 bhp my old uk wagon when fitted 440's, front mount intercooler, k&n induction,walbro fuel pump, full de-cat, uprated up-pipe, and then mapped with apexi fc & commander... got 311bhp on a 'rough' map... 271 lbft torque, was later remapped again in germany by it's new owner and was just told it is a lot better...... to cope with extra bhp..i fitted an uprated roger clarke oil pump, uprated clutch, 4 pots<<<< brakes come first though dude!!!. mate after this and various suspension set ups and gadgets..dials ect..ect... i got no change out of 10k over the 4 years i had her!!!!!.....LOVE IT

  18. as mentiond in technical my engine gave up on way to work at 8am, sat there over an hour waiting for AA, with just a fleece on by the time we got the car to a garage, and i got a lift to work it was 2 1/2 hours, i then out the blue went in to a state, uncontrollable shivering /shaking, blindness, couldn't talk, couldn't walk, couldn't pour myself a hot drink properly, and very very sleepy, i actualy drifted of a few times. i got to the point where i stopped shaking, my legs,hips,shins were in so much pain,... my face had swollen, and turned blue.....this i didn't realise was entering the third stage of hypothermia, ..... i managed to phone my other half, told her what was going on, tried eating to get some energy, come round a bit and then i managed to get in to the site truck and carfully drove home, warned her that i'm needing to get straight in to a hot bed, ...... done so and laid there for 6 hours before i had the energy to get up, still feel woosey, like i've had a few pints, i never feel the cold, worked in it for 20years........ this totaly changed my attitude about not being prepared,. BE PREPARED!!!!..... THIS ONLY TWO AND A HALF HOURS IN THE COLD, ALL BE IT BELOW FREEZING ADMITTINGLY. VERY SCAREY.......VERY LUCKY. MARK.
